Former three-weight world champion and two-time Olympic gold medalist Vasiliy “Loma” Lomachenko (14-2, 10 KOs) begins his comeback against Masayoshi Nakatani (19-1, 13 KOs) Saturday, June 26 on ESPN+ in a 12-round lightweight bout at The Theater at Virgin Hotels Las Vegas.
In the co-feature, former middleweight world champion Rob “Bravo” Brant (26-2, 18 KOs) takes on rising star Janibek “Qazaq Style” Alimkhanuly (9-0, 5 KOs), which kicks off the main card at 10 p.m. ET/7 p.m. PT. The event – including undercard contests — begins at 7:15 p.m. ET /4:15 p.m. PT and will stream exclusively on ESPN+ in both English and Spanish.
This will be Lomachenko’s first fight since his upset decision loss to Teófimo López in their winner-take-all undisputed lightweight world title blockbuster last October. In July 2019, Nakatani also faced López, suffering his only career defeat in a 12-round decision. In his quest back to the pound-for-pound elite, Lomachenko called for the Nakatani bout to make a statement and do what López could not, finish the Japanese sensation.
Fight night programming will feature ESPN’s boxing commentator team, including veteran broadcaster Joe Tessitore for ringside commentary, alongside Hall of Famer and 2004 U.S. Olympic gold medalist Andre Ward and future Hall of Famer Timothy Bradley on the analysis. Bernardo Osuna will handle interviews.
